Student Visa (Cyprus)

Cyprus Study Visa Process

Here’s a quick guide to the essential steps for your study visa application:

First, secure your spot at a recognized university or college in Cyprus.

Apply for a National Visa (for studies over 90 days).

Submit your visa application form, passport, acceptance letter, proof of finances (€6,000–€10,000), health insurance, accommodation details, and academic certificates.

You don’t need to send documents directly to Cyprus – submit everything to the Cypriot Embassy or Consulate in your home country.

Apply at the nearest Cypriot Embassy or Consulate. Make sure to do this at least 3 months before your course starts.

Processing usually takes 2-3 weeks. Be ready for an interview if needed.

Apply for Residence Permit After Arrival

Once in Cyprus, apply for your Temporary Residence Permit within 30 days.

Students can work part-time (up to 20 hours/week) with a work permit.

Ensure your institution is officially recognized. Your visa won’t allow full-time work unless permitted.
